European App World List Expands

July 13, 2009 by Simon Sage - Leave a Comment

Share on Twitter Share on Facebook ( 0 shares )

App WorldOn top of France, Germany, Italy and Spain getting the go-ahead for BlackBerry’s on-device software store, App World, we just got word from the horse’s mouth that Ireland, Austria, Luxemburg, Portugal, the Netherlands and Belgium will also be privy to the service. An updated web portal will allow developers to localize their apps in one of thirteen countries supporting the App World.

A smaller, but handy, update coming on the way are links that launch App World when clicked from the BlackBerry mobile browser. A bunch of new categories should also be on the way to make it easier to browse for the apps that you’re interested in. Good stuff! I’m still curious if we’ll see an official affiliate program through App World in the near future, now that links to apps can be shared more easily. We have July 20th. as our tentative date for the launch, but delays are generally par for course. After Europe is done, India and Brazil will have their stab at the App World.
